Output 8f6e6826f2ec0a06a204b9c5268dd23cb0914abd2da66245028698d76c5e74e5:1600

value
101043
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 266b0412f61d22f4c505b1a51c2de889f453bd520d635c4f744f8be431654a70
address
tb1pye4sgyhkr530f3g9kxj3ct0g3869802jp434cnm5f797gvt9ffcqf0y8v9
transaction
8f6e6826f2ec0a06a204b9c5268dd23cb0914abd2da66245028698d76c5e74e5
confirmations
17343
spent
false

1 Sat Range